Trying to make the transition from MP1 to MP2.

The most used function for me in MP1 is the viewing of MP-TVSeries as banners, and using the Unwatched filter to only see series with new episodes.

Sure I can do this in MP2, but there is no option to mark a whole series as watched to clear out the junk, old shows, or new shows not interested in ..

    At the moment it is not possible, but it is in progress. The keyword is again "MIA rework" (Media Item Aspect), adding relationships between Series <-> Season <-> Episode.
    Once it is done, you'll be able to see automatically, if a series is watched or not. I also plan to indicate this with an exact percentage value, so you see for example, that 45% of the episodes are watched within a series.

    Also it is not possible inside MP2 Client today, you can achieve what you want by using MP2-Edit (Link in my signature). It is a hack, but it's working. You can set individual episodes, single seasons and whole series as watched/unwatched with one mouse click. Sometimes I want to start watching a series from beginning, so I need to set the whole series as "unwatched".
    You even can transfer the watched Flags from TVSeries (or MovingPictures,...) into MP2 and backup/restore those flags later (e.g. if you need to re- build your DB from scratch). And you can add missing or replace wrong fanart too with MP2-Edit.

    You can configure any hiearchy and layout, i.e.:
    • Filter by "(un-)watched", layout grid
    • Filter by name (series), layout banner
    • Filter by season, layout cover
    Filters and layout can be configured by the menu (in BV skin the top left button).
